The tax-rate lookup cache in the Breva checkout service worries me. Entries are keyed only by region code, so a stale or poisoned entry would apply the wrong rate to every order in that region until expiry. Please verify: TTLs are short enough to bound exposure, negative lookups aren't cached, and the refresh path revalidates against the signed rate feed rather than trusting upstream blindly. Also confirm eviction is size-bounded so an attacker can't churn the keyspace. Current cache settings for review:

limits module of yagaf-yajef:
RATE_LIMITS = {
    "novwyn": 950,
    "wenath": 428,
    "prawyn": 413,
    "gorvan": 539,
    "praael": 870,
    "drumir": 113,
    "gordor": 439,
}

Ticket: Slimmed image breaks runtime on Pellarc build agents.

Repro steps:
1. Build the hollowed image with the strip-layers profile enabled.
2. Push to the staging registry and deploy to the canary pool.
3. Container exits with a missing shared-library error within ten seconds.

Expected: parity with the full image. Actual: crash loop. Suspect the trim step removes the resolver libs. To pull the failing image from the staging registry, authenticate with the token below.

session JWT of tawip-kajog = eyJhbGciOiJIUzI1NiIsInR5cCI6IkpXVCJ9.eyJzdWIiOiI2dKYGGIn0.afsnASii

INTERNAL MEMO — Awards Night Trophies

The engraved trophies for the Silverpine Awards Night come back from Dunmore Engraving on Thursday. Check each against the winners list before boxing; misspelled plates go straight back, no exceptions. Store finished sets in the locked cage until the event courier arrives. When the driver collects, pass on the hand-over instruction stated directly below.

dispatch memo: the sorius tamius courier leaves the praeth ledger at gate 4873 under passcode 928014

Finance Review — Annual Billing Shift

Heads of department: Vantrell moves all Stonebridge-tier customers to annual billing in Q1. Cash flow improves an estimated 14%; short-term churn risk is modest. Discounts capped at 8% for early converters. Monthly plans close to new signups immediately. Direct questions to finance. The confidential rationale is stated below.

management briefing: Headcount on the Praok team goes from 16 to 91 by the end of March. Gross margin on Praok came in at 2 percent against a plan of 26 percent.